TitleIn vivo proximity labeling identifies the interactome of the endoribonuclease Zucchini in Drosophila ovary.
DescriptionPIWI-interacting RNAs (piRNAs) are small RNAs that play a conserved role in genome defense by silencing transposable elements. The piRNA processing pathway is dependent on the sequestration of RNA precursors and protein factors in specific subcellular compartments. Therefore, a highly resolved spatial proteomics approach can help identify the local interactions and thereby elucidate the unknown aspects of piRNA biogenesis. Herein, we performed TurboID proximity labeling to investigate the interactome of Zucchini (Zuc), a key factor of piRNA biogenesis in germline cells and somatic follicle cells of the Drosophila ovary. Quantitative mass spectrometry analysis of biotinylated proteins defined the Zuc-proximal proteome, including the well-known partners of Zuc in piRNA biogenesis. Many of these were enriched in the cellular compartment of mitochondria or the outer mitochondrial membrane (OMM), where Zuc was specifically localized. A unique subset of proteins in the Zuc proximal proteome was characterized in comparison with the Tom20 proximal proteome, despite the overlapping subcellular localization of Zuc and Tom20 on OMM, indicating that the proximal proteomes in this analysis have target protein specificity beyond the subcellular localization dependency. Interestingly, the data indicated that chaperone function-related and endomembrane system/vesicle transport proteins are novel interacting partners of Zuc. The functional relevance of several candidates in piRNA biogenesis was validated by derepression of transposable elements after knockdown. Our results not only present potential Zuc-interacting proteins, but also suggest unrecognized biological processes, providing new insights into the physiological functions and molecular mechanisms of Zuc.
